Which of the following has the minimum thermal conductivity ?

Correct answer: A. Nitrogen

  • A. Nitrogen
  • B. Steel
  • C. Carbon black
  • D. Tar

Explanation

Gases generally conduct heat much less effectively than solids or liquids. Nitrogen has a thermal conductivity of about 0.025 W/m·K, far below steel, carbon black, or tar.
